Output ef818de05a744bea5212b5dd7dfb609c2bd495505a536df778400b8437501cd7:0

value
141959
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7876621f4b2056d552f13d482734dc0205321979 OP_EQUAL
address
3CfxpyiFD1uCS2k5XG84zF6UQHtecuSVaK
transaction
ef818de05a744bea5212b5dd7dfb609c2bd495505a536df778400b8437501cd7
confirmations
93011
spent
true